Golden Pan-Seared Salmon with Zesty Asparagus
Pan-seared salmon fillet with a crisp golden crust served alongside tender asparagus spears finished with a bright, zesty lemon glaze.
INGREDIENTS
7 oz salmon fillet
1 cup asparagus
0.5 tbsp avocado oil
1 tsp lemon zest
1 tbsp lemon juice
0.25 tsp sea salt
0.25 tsp black pepper
0.25 tsp garlic powder
PREPARATION
Pat the salmon fillet completely dry with a paper towel and season the flesh side with sea salt, black pepper, and garlic powder.
Trim the woody ends off the asparagus spears and set them aside.
Heat the avocado oil in a medium non-stick sk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ering.
Place the salmon in the pan skin-side down and press gently with a spatula for 10 seconds to ensure even contact; cook for 4-5 minutes until the skin is crispy.
Carefully flip the salmon and add the asparagus to the empty spaces in the pan.
Cook for another 3-4 minutes, tossing the asparagus occasionally, until the salmon is cooked through and the asparagus is tender-crisp.
Turn off the heat and sprinkle the lemon zest and lemon juice over the salmon and asparagus before serving immediately.
